We have ten days off and want to see some of the Balkans. We're thinking on going into Dubrovnik and ten days later flying home from Sofia.

Anyone else traveled around this area? Any suggestions for stops en route?

To go from Dub to Sofia (overland anyway) would involve Montenegro, Serbia, Romania then Bulgaria. That would be too much for 10 days.
I've been to Montenegro and lived in Romania. Both are fascinating and beautiful at least in parts, but not particularly "easy" and would merit longer stays.
